    Photo of Tessie Lynne is a lifesaver. Tessie is the sweetest dog but has had a tough life and so is not very trusting and acts assertive when she is afraid. Lynne worked with me from rockbottom to build on the skills Tessie needs to be a well-adjusted pup. For example, about a month before I started working with Lynne I went to a massage therapist to help me with neck pain I sustained from WALKING my dog (really, being walked by my dog). The massage therapist asked me if I had been in a car accident because she believed that I had whiplash. Now, Tessie walks at my heel and does not pull me. Its a night and day difference.

    Also, Tessie was malnourished and likely not fed at all for quite awhile when she was left by her original humans. She would eat the food I gave her so quickly and sometimes get sick from eating too fast. Lynne identified the problem and gave us the game changer to use. Tess is doing WONDERFUL! with it. I have nothing but gratitude and appreciation for what Lynne has done for me and my dog.
